Journal of Material Chemistry 2009, 19, 2778–2783
A facile hard-templating route has been successfully developed to fabricate uniform hollow mesoporous silica spheres and ellipsoids by using hematite as hard template. The outer diameter of the spherical mesoporous silica particles can be well adjusted in a sub-micrometric range (typically around 100–200nm) by selecting suitable hematite particles as core templates. Science in China Series B Chemistry 2008, 51(11), 1044-1050
The electron-withdrawing groups (EWGs) in the electrophilic alkenes employed in the Michael addition reaction are almost only CO2R, CN, COR, NO2, and SO2Ph. Although amides (CONR1R2) are also typical electron-withdrawing groups and are of great importance in organic synthesis, they are scarcely employed as the EWGs of the electrophilic alkenes in the Michael addition reaction.
